Why These Are the Top General Auto Repair Auto Repair Shops in Quincy

** The general auto repair market in and around Quincy, Ohio, is characterized by a reliance on nearby larger towns for specialized services. As a small village, Quincy itself has a limited number of repair shops, with **Quincy Auto & Tire** serving as the primary local option with a strong community reputation. For more complex diagnostics, transmission work, or specialized services, residents typically travel approximately 10-15 minutes to **Bellefontaine**, which hosts a competitive and robust auto repair market with multiple highly-rated shops. The competition level in Bellefontaine is moderate to high, which helps maintain reasonable pricing and a strong focus on customer service. The average quality of service in the area is good to excellent, with several shops employing ASE-certified technicians. Typical pricing for labor is competitive for a rural/small-town market, generally ranging from $90-$120 per hour. Customers in this region highly value trustworthiness and long-term relationships with their mechanics, favoring shops with proven longevity and consistent positive reviews.

What are the most common auto repairs needed for vehicles in Quincy, Ohio, due to local driving conditions?

Given Quincy's rural setting and seasonal weather, common repairs include suspension and steering components worn by rough or gravel roads, brake services due to hilly terrain, and battery replacements or charging system checks exacerbated by cold winters. Rust prevention and undercarriage inspections are also frequent needs due to road salt used in winter.

Are auto repair prices in Quincy typically higher or lower than in larger Ohio cities like Columbus?

Labor rates in Quincy are often more competitive than in major metropolitan areas, offering potential savings. However, for specialized parts, some local shops may have slightly longer wait times or shipping costs, so it's wise to get a detailed written estimate that includes parts sourcing.

When should I seek immediate auto repair service versus scheduling a routine check-up in Quincy?

Seek immediate service for critical safety issues like brake failure, steering problems, or major leaks, especially before navigating rural Logan County roads. Schedule routine check-ups seasonally, particularly before winter for battery/anti-freeze tests and after spring thaw for alignment checks due to potholes.
